1 Entertainment In World War Two (Part Two )
Extra information

2 What other games were played during World War Two?
Different games were played during World War Two such as Blow Football, Tiddlywinks, Marbles, Musical Statues ( The music was quiet so that only people inside the house could hear it, but people outside couldn’t) and they also played Red Light, Green Light.

3 What did children play outside during the day?
Children played tag a lot during the day and sometimes pretended they were at war, using sticks for guns and conkers, acorns and nuts as bombs.

4 What did children listen to on the radio?
Children listened to Children’s Hour on the radio. It was on everyday at 4 till 5pm. It included children’s songs and fun game ideas to play the later in the week.

5 What is Blow Football? Blow Football was a game played in World War Two by Children and Adults. The game was popular because it provided hours of fun during the rough times.
